Hi, did you test it ? because after just a first glance this patch seems wrong as the tmp variables cannot be used beyond the first tcg_gen_cond() (conditional branches clobber temporary vars), you must use tcg_temp_local_new() and tcg_temp_free(). Regards, Laurent > Le 7 novembre 2014 à 11:1
